U.S. President Trump stated that military actions against Iran may end within two to three weeks, and the market reacted positively, with U.S. stocks and Asia-Pacific stock markets rebounding together. The Hang Seng Index opened up 569 points at 25,357 points, with blue-chip stock Zijin rising 7%. UBTECH ROBOTICS announced a 53.3% increase in revenue last year, with losses narrowing, opening at HKD 92.4, up over 8%
